Transaction 06a507721548383c79b221b0830f84fbb85262ec9f9dc4d925adc0523734c69b

block
8d0eb2f175f573bb0dd4dfe4acce8b5b04c56c026193bcfdd3076a55d88f98c3

1 Input

118 Outputs